Typically found in higher-end camera lenses geared toward professional photographers.Īstrophotography. Compared to a traditional non-aspheric lens, the more complex shape of aspherical lenses allows light rays to more precisely converge onto a single focal point, reducing various types of optical aberrations. A type of optical lens in which the surface curves are not portions of a sphere. Common aspect ratios found in film and digital photography include 4:3, 3:2, 16:9, 5:3, 5:4, and 1:1.Īspherical Lens. Typically expressed as the two numbers separated by a colon. The ratio of an image’s width compared to its height.

In 1974, ASA and DIN were combined into the ISO standards used by photographers today.Īspect Ratio. The private non-profit organization has since been renamed to American National Standards Institute (ANSI). The standards body that defined the ASA system for rating the speed sensitivity of photographic emulsions. Short for American Standards Association. Can refer to data storage technologies for digital images or paper, ink, and storage qualities for photographic prints.ĪSA. The quality and ability of a photo to remain unchanged in appearance for an extended period of time. Not commonly found in modern digital cameras, APS-H has a crop factor of about 1.25x or 1.3x compared to standard 35mm film.Īrchival. It measures 30.2×16.7mm with an aspect ratio of 16:9. Advanced Photo System type-H is a format for digital sensors that is based on the dimensions of Advanced Photo System (APS) film negative in its High Definition (H) format. Commonly found in digital cameras, the format is smaller than standard 35mm film, so it is known as a “cropped frame” sensor, usually with a crop factor of 1.5x or 1.6x.ĪPS-H. It measures 25.1×16.7mm with an aspect ratio of 3:2. Advanced Photo System type-C is a format for digital image sensors that is roughly the same dimensions as the Advanced Photo System (APS) film negative in its Classic (C) format.

While APEX failed to become a fundamental standard in the camera industry, its use of Av and Tv to refer to aperture and shutter speed live on in modern cameras.ĪPS-C. A system for simple exposure computation first proposed in the 1960 ASA standard regarding monochrome film speed. Short for Additive System of Photographic Exposure. A camera exposure mode in which the photographer sets the aperture and the camera automatically sets the shutter speed in order to achieve optimal exposure based on lighting conditions detected by the built-in light meter.ĪPEX. Usually measured and expressed as a number known as the f-number of f-stop.Īperture Priority. This is one of the fundamental settings for controlling exposure and a component of the Exposure Triangle. The opening of the diaphragm within a lens that light passes through on its way into a camera. This can include both natural light from the Sun as well as artificial light already illuminating a location.Īngle of View (AOV). Any light in a scene that the photographer did not introduce artificially.
